Blacks near the beginning of the 20th century had only a fraction of whites' purchasing power, so the emergence of the Negro Leagues might have seemed unlikely. However, the Negro Leagues had two main draws that accounted for its business success. The first was a deep reserve of athletic talent. After blacks were formally excluded from white leagues in the 1880s, the Negro Leagues were the sole organization through which black players could work professionally. The quality of Negro Leagues 20 players was high, and substantiated through exhibition matches between Negro Leagues and Major League teams: over the years, both had their fair share of wins and losses in these matches. Another reason for the success of the Negro Leagues was an increasingly affluent black fan base. Driven by American industrialization, blacks were concentrating in major cities such as New York City, Chicago, and Atlanta. Usually barred by custom-and in the South by law-from attending many white entertainment outlets, blacks turned to Negro Leagues games. As a result of these factors, by the 20th century the Negro Leagues were earning a combined millions of dollars. This profitability ended with the desegregation of Major League Baseball. Black fans began attending Major League games, starving the Negro Leagues of its core revenue source. By 1951, the Negro Leagues had ended, although a succession of black star athletes in the Major League had begun.

Part 3 fermentation Harmentéif(a)n/ rapidly rapidli dominant /dá(:)minant/ growth /grou0/ ferment(ed) /forment(id)/ soy (s51/ sauce/s5:s/ pickle(s) /pik(a)l(z)/ cuisine/kwizi:n/ exist /igzist/ collaborating /kǝlæbǝrèitin/ <collaborate naturally /næetf(ǝ)r(ǝ)li/ instead /instéd/ A Fish wrapped in the special sh Kanata introduces a variety of fermented foods in Japan Fermentation is another way to preserve food. A goo microorganism is added to the food. It grows rapid becomes the dominant microorganism present in the food and inhibits the growth of bad microorganisms. As grows, it changes proteins or sugars or both in the food and makes it more delicious. Japanese people eat many fermented foods: soy sauce miso, natto, Japanese pickles. Japanese cuisine could not exist. Without these foods Recently, collaborating with a university, a company in Japan developed a special sheet coated with a good microorganism. When you wrap meat or fish in this sheet, the good microorganism protects the food from bad microorganisms. The food naturally begins to ferment without spoiling, and its taste becomes richer and more delicious. The sheet may also solve the food waste problem. Restaurants that use the sheet can keep extra food longer instead of throwing it away.
